James Minnick wrote: ------------------------------- Even if you do find a part that allows what you are looking for, be cautious of the following: 1) Flash writes are typically much slower than RAM. Can your application tolerate the downshift in speed? ** Speed does not matter in this particular application. The difference we are talking about is microseconds and it isn't an issue in my project. I am going through a search algorithm, finding an address and sending that to a chipcorder so even a full second would not make much of a difference. Also, I am not so very familiar with RAM in terms of what people on these boards speak of...when I think of RAM, I think volatile. I know there are memory chips out there that use battery backups and never lose their information and I might spend time (when I find some) researching this. I am only an egg, I still have much to learn (and so little time). 2) Flash eventually wears out, unlike RAM. What MTBF can your application tolerate? Also, not really an issue. I only expect the flash to be erased and reprogrammed maybe 5 times max over the life of the device. The information in the chip is semi-permanent. I decided on the flash because I need to have the ability to add data in circuit....well, that and I had a sample handy that I could play around with. Thanks for your help and suggestions, though.
